Shorter cool-down times translate to greater overall speed. This refers to how long it takes a shredder to cool down sufficiently and resume function after it turns itself off. The overall speed of your shredder depends on not only the shredding speed but your run time also. The longer the run time, the longer it can work and the more documents it can tackle at a stretch.

The run time, or duty cycle, refers to how long a shredder can work continuously before it turns itself off to prevent overheating. A faster shredder can cut through your documents quicker letting you get more done in a short time. The shredder speed refers to the volume of paper it can shred in one minute, it is usually given in feet per minute. For a private individual or small business a P-3 to P-5 rated shredder is enough, but for larger corporations, especially those that deal with sensitive information like law firms and security agencies, higher-rated shredders are appropriate. Your security needs should dictate what type of shredder you go for. A P-2 rated shredder shreds an A4 document into 40 pieces a P-3 shredder shreds it into 200 pieces P-4, 400 pieces P-5, 2000 pieces P-6, 6000 pieces and P-7, 12500 pieces.

The higher the P-rating of a shredder, the more pieces a document is shredded into and the higher its security level. All paper shredders come with a security level rating, called the P-rating, which is dependent on how tiny the pieces it shreds paper into are. Paper shredders are made to cater to your data security, and so, the level of security it offers should be the most important consideration when paper shredder shopping. What level of security do you need from the shredder? Paper Shredders, typically, can also destroy stapled and paper-clipped documents. Credit Cards, CDs, DVDs, Floppy Disks are other things that can be destroyed by paper shredders. Paper shredders can destroy more than just paper, with different models offering different ranges. Paper Shredders can be used by government organizations, small and large businesses, and private individuals to destroy sensitive documents. Shredders cut paper into different sizes and can be strip-cut, cross-cut, and micro-cut shredders, depending on the size of the strips they produce. It functions by the use of a set of rotating cutting blades that are driven by an electric motor.

What are paper shredders?Ī paper shredder is a mechanical device that is used to cut paper into unreadable strips.
